#561598 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#561598 is composed of 33.7% red, 8.2%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 43.4% cyan, 86.2% magenta, 0% yellow and 40.4% black. It has a hue angle of 269.8 degrees, a saturation of 75.7% and a lightness of 33.9%. #561598 color hex could be obtained by blending #ac2aff with #000031. Closest websafe color is: #660099.

Shades and Tints of #561598
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#08020e is the darkest color, while #fdfcff is the lightest one.

Tones of #561598
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#56515c is the less saturated color, while #5601ac is the most saturated one.
